Every day at CESI, we have the privilege of partnering with a number of individuals and organizations who work tirelessly towards a more just, inclusive, and caring community. Their vision is bold and fierce, their passion is contagious, and their commitment to social change is driving tangible transformation. Together, they make Guelph and Wellington a better place to live for all.

In the poster exhibit "A Circle of Care", we sought to amplify and celebrate the work of 10 of those leading community organizations and key CESI partners. Each poster offers insights into their contexts and contributions, and invites us to take action in creating change in Guelph-Wellington.

From July 2nd to the 30th, the posters will be displayed at the main branch of the Guelph Public Library. Come by to read a few of them, get inspired, and find ways - large or small - to make a difference in our community. You can view the posters in adult section, towards the back of the main floor.
